How GLP-1s Strengthen Bonds
For some, GLP-1s create a new sense of confidence and ease. When one or both partners feel more comfortable in their skin, intimacy often deepens. Shared health goals can also bring couples closer, replacing old habits with new activities like walking or cooking lighter meals.

The Secrecy and Betrayal Factor
Not all changes are positive. Many users keep their weight-loss drug use secret out of fear of judgment. Non-users sometimes feel betrayed, as if a friend or partner is cheating by taking a shortcut. This tension can erode trust and lead to awkward conversations at the dinner table.
Food as a Relationship Anchor
Couples who once bonded over shared meals and food rituals struggle when one partner loses appetite or desire for those experiences. A date night that used to center on a favorite restaurant now feels empty. Simple pleasures like sharing dessert may vanish, leaving a void that requires new ways of connecting.
| Relationship Aspect | Positive Impact | Negative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Body Confidence | Increased self-esteem and intimacy | Jealousy or insecurity from partner |
| Food Bonding | Healthier eating habits together | Loss of shared food rituals |
| Secrecy | Privacy for user | Trust issues and betrayal feelings |
| Social Life | New activities beyond food | Isolation from food-centered events |
